One of the main reasons the two may differ is that a BGM measures glucose in blood, while Dexcom G7 measures glucose in interstitial fluid (a fluid just below the surface of the skin). I started the G7 and while I haven't had it fail yet, I am seeing a very choppy graph like you are seeing for the first 24 hours.There is minimal difference between the Dexcom G7 ® and the Libre 3 but the Libre®3 has been shown to be slightly more accurate. Clinical data for the Dexcom G7 ® shows it has a MARD (the Mean absolute relative difference) of 8.2 percent while the FreeStyle® Libre 3 has a 7.9 percent total MARD score. Smaller size - G7 is approximately 60% smaller than G6 and is more circular. Reduced warm-up time - 30 minutes compared to two hours with G6. 12-hour grace period to replace an expiring sensor. Integrated sensor and transmitter combined into one disposable device., Find answers to your questions about Dexcom G7 CGM for diabetes management, including who can use G7 continuous glucose monitoring system, coverage and ordering. With an 8.2% overall MARD for adults and an 8.1% MARD for children,2 Dexcom G7 is the most accurate CGM system available.1. MARD (mean absolute relative difference) is a statistical measure of CGM accuracy; the lower the number the better. I also don't have to worry about sleeping on it., New Improvements in the Dexcom G7. Slightly better accuracy. Something that should appeal to everyone who uses CGM is better accuracy. In pre-launch studies, G7 produced an overall MARD of 8.2% in adults and 8.1% in children. This compares to an overall MARD of 9.0% with G6. This is the best of any CGM in the industry., Introduction. Hoping someone has some hints for me . . ., The Dexcom G7 sensor is waterproof up to 2.4 meters.§ You can also get the sensor wet while bathing, showering, or swimming. If you're in or near water, your compatible display device may need to be closer than 6 meters to get sensor readings. If you're in water, you may not get sensor readings until you get out.
